The NDA Exam is supervised by the Union Public Service Commission (UPSC). A national level exam is given for entry into the Indian Armed Forces (Indian Army, Indian Navy, and Indian Air Force). Two times a year, this exam will be given. The 2023 test dates (NDA I & II) are April 16, 2023, and September 3, 2023. This article’s content about NDA Answer Key 2023 has been completely updated. Is it hard to Qualify “National Defence Academy” NDA Exam Qualifying for the National Defence Academy (NDA) can be challenging, as it is a highly competitive examination that requires a high level of physical and mental fitness. The exam consists of two stages: a written exam followed by an SSB interview, and candidates must pass both stages to be selected for admission to the academy. The written exam consists of objective type questions on Mathematics, General Ability Test, and English Language.
